Charles Frank Wilson

  • Born: Feb 1860, Dodge County, Wisconsin
  • Marriage (1): Bessie
  • Died: Bef 1930

1900 Precinct 8, Mineral County, Colorado
C Frank Wilson born Feb 1860 WI; divorced; father born WI and mother in ME
Bessie Morgan born July 1871 in Norway age 28 and married 4 yrs; 4 ch born with none living (housekeeper)

OBIT in De Kalb Daily Chronical, DeKalb, IL (2 September 1910)
Mrs. M L Hopkins who has been ill for some time at her home on the D D Hunt Farm, south of the city, died at 5 o'clock this morning at the age of 67 years. .....
Mrs Hopkins leaves three children, Frank, address unknown, his relatives not having heard from him since the time of the San Fancisco earthquake....

1910 Bisbee, Cochise County, Arizona
Charels F. Wilson age 50; 2nd marriage of 10yrs; parents born NY; self employed as a wagon transport man (HOH)
Bessie Wilson age 40; 2nd marriage of 10yrs; 0 children; she and parents born Norway (wife)

1920 Bisbee, Cochise County, Arizona
Charels F. Wilson age 59; father born NY; mother born MD
Bessie Wilson age 50; emigrated from Norway in 1889; she and parents born Norway

"This is what I know about Charles Frank Wilson. He was born by census records Feb. 1860. I believe Feb 1861 if he was Matilda's natural born child. Matilda was still single in June 1860 living at home with her parents. She could have been pregnant then and married Wilson shortly afterwards.
Or maybe Charles was the infant son of UNKNOWN Wilson , and maybe his wife might have died with Charles's birth. Matilda married UNKNOWN Wilson and he died leaving her with Charles to raise as her own. This is all guess work on my part.
I haven't found a married record for Matilda and Wilson so far. But when she married Perry D. Hopkins in 1868 she was Mrs. Matilda Wilson. I believe that her husband was most likely killed in the Civil War. There weren't that many Wilson men around that area of Wisconsin in 1860. There was one Charles Wilson that was a music teacher that could have been who she married. But I couldn't find him in 1870. He was older than she, but that was common back then. I guess we will never know until I find a marriage record.
On July 11, 1870 Matilda, Perry and Charles are in Nevada, Story County, Iowa and Charles is already 10 years old. If he was born in Feb. 1860 he would have only been 9.
Charles Frank Wilson was in the 1880 census twice. Once with Perry D. Hopkins in South Park, Park County, Colorado. . And then they both joined Matilda and boys in Boulder, Boulder County, Colorado. Charles is age 20 in both census.
Charles married Tillie (Matilda) Healey on June 16, 1882 in Boulder, Colorado.
Matilda Healey was born 1866 in Michigan, father in Michigan and mother in Michigan. She is in the 1880 Boulder, Colorado census.
By 1885 they are in Summit County, Colorado by the 1885 Colorado State Census. His occupation is a miner.. Matilda is listed as Tillie 19 born in Michigan, Michigan, Michigan.
By 1900 they have divorced and C. Frank Wilson is living in Mineral County, Colorado, he is age 40 and has a housekeeper name Bessie Morgan age 28, born in Norway and came to the USA in 1887. Sometime in that year Him and Bessie married,
By 1910 Charles F. and Bessie are in Cochise County, Arizona. They are in 2 different census records in Cochise County. In Bisbee and Hereford. In both census records Bessie reported she came to America in 1886. Charles owns a transport wagon in both records.
In 1920 they are still in Bisbee, Chohise County, Arizona. In this census record Bessie reported she naturalized in 1889. She being born in Norway.
By 1930 you found Bessie in California and is listed as a widow.
I don't know if Matilda and Charles ever had any children. I have not been able to find Matilda past the 1885 Colorado State Census.
Also it is unclear if Charles went to California with Bessie or not. I don't know if he just left one day and didn't return and she moved to California with her nephew and she just assumed he was died.
I did locate a death record in Chohise County, Arizona for one Frank Wilson. Who died in the County Hospital 11-8-1934 Douglas, Chohise County, Arizona. States that he was transient. The doctor reported that he was about 50 years old ( he could of been around 60), That he died of acute Alcoholism with a secondary cause of acute Myocardetis, that's the way it was spelled on the record.
Also list they don't know if he was married or where he was born or any other family history. That the doctor only treated him the day he died. And there was only the hospital records as informant.
It is clear by Matilda Straw-Hopkins's obit that the family called Charles Frank Wilson, Frank. I have searched all reports and records possible for Frank Wilson and Charles Frank Wilson and the record I list here are the only ones that match our Charles Frank Wilson. So, I am not clear that the Frank Wilson who died in Cochise County, Arizona is Charles, but just might be.
There was also a younger Charles Wilson of the age of 17, white male. Who was a miner that also died in Bisbee, Chohise County on July 23, 1905 of pneumonia with no family information. He would of been the right age for a son of our Charles. But the record only has his name and age and death date on it.
This is about all I know of Charles Frank Wilson. Hope this helps some"
[The above additional information as well as DOB POB via e-mail of Ehistory2@aol.com (Eva) Jan 2008 - Charles Frank Wilson first married Matilda (Tilley) Healey 6-6-1882 Boulder, Colorado. They divorced by 1900 and Charles later married his housekeeper Bessie Morgan. Charles died between 1920 and 1930.]
